What Is a Valet Parking Service?

Valet parking is a professional vehicle parking service where trained valet drivers receive vehicles from guests at a designated drop-off point, park them in an organized parking area, and retrieve them when guests are ready to leave.

The process is designed to make parking more convenient for guests while helping event organizers manage a large number of vehicles efficiently.

A typical valet parking process includes:

Guest Arrival → Vehicle Handover → Vehicle Identification → Parking → Event → Vehicle Retrieval → Vehicle Handover

Instead of spending several minutes looking for a parking space, guests can hand over their vehicle and proceed directly to the event.

How Does Valet Parking Work at an Event?

A well-organized valet parking service generally follows a simple process.

  • Step 1: Vehicle Arrival

    Guests arrive at the designated valet drop-off area near the event entrance.

  • Step 2: Vehicle Handover

    The guest hands over the vehicle to the valet driver.

    The vehicle details can then be recorded as part of the event's parking management process.

  • Step 3: Vehicle Identification

    A token, parking record, or other identification method can be used to connect the guest with their vehicle.

    This makes the retrieval process easier when the guest leaves.

  • Step 4: Vehicle Parking

    The valet driver moves the vehicle to the assigned parking area.

    Vehicles can be organized according to the available parking layout and event requirements.

  • Step 5: Vehicle Retrieval

    When the guest is ready to leave, they request their vehicle through the designated valet process.

    The vehicle is located and brought back to the pickup area.

  • Step 6: Vehicle Handover

    The vehicle is returned to the guest, allowing them to leave without having to search through the parking area.

What Should You Look for in a Valet Parking Service?

Choosing the right valet service is important because vehicles are being handled by other people.

Before arranging valet parking for an event, consider the following:

Trained Valet Drivers

Drivers should understand how to handle different types of vehicles responsibly and follow the required parking procedures.

Organized Vehicle Management

There should be a clear system for identifying vehicles and managing their retrieval.

Proper Parking Coordination

The valet team should understand the available parking areas and plan vehicle movement according to the event requirements.

Smooth Guest Handover

The vehicle drop-off and pickup points should be easy for guests to understand.

Event-Specific Planning

A small private function and a large wedding may have very different parking requirements. The valet team should be able to plan according to the expected number of vehicles, venue layout, and event schedule.

Valet Parking vs Self-Parking

With self-parking, guests are responsible for finding a parking space and walking from the parking area to the venue.

With valet parking, the guest hands over the vehicle to a valet driver who takes care of the parking process.
